If you are starting you character anew in BG II, you can only choose Minor Spell Sequencer if you are a pure class mage or sorcerer. Any multi-class combination will have your mage's spell picks capped out at level 3.
Also, you only end up with a higher level starting character if you have TotSC installed. EDIT] Followed the link in the above post... if thats the walkthrough you're using, i wouldn't. I dont think you can change the spells in the sequencer without using the one you've made and re-casting another sequencer.
On contingencies you can change the spells loaded up by clicking on a button at the bottom of the screen in your spellbook (like shamrock said) but im not sure if this simply replaces the chosen spells or recasts a new contingency - hence using another 6th lvl spell (for contingency) or 9th lvl spell (for chain contingency) |

Yeah thats how you use a sequencer, they have quite a few good points:
- if you set one up you use up the spells you load into it for that day, but if you rest you get those spells back AND still have the spells handy in the sequencer - and theres the casting rate perk, the sequencers have a casting time (well 'use time', the actuall casting of the spell sequencer is a bit longer) of 1...i think. So obviously letting off 2 spells simultaneously with a casting time of 1 is pretty cool. ^ But thats all obvious, im just tired and typing as an exuse not to go study at this ungodly hour - got even more depressed writing this and then looking at the clock to find its only 11 o'clock...ughhh feels like 2 or 3 in the morning... ~ ANYWAY ~ Yeah spell trigger is just another sequencer (the best one). If you want an offensive trigger i can fully recomend one loaded up with 3*Sunfires - though if you do this remember to use the trigger on yourself as sunfire is based on the caster (i.e. dont go to use ability, select the trigger and click it on an emeny or you'll just get a spell failed message) |
